Some ASGN Incorporated (NYSE:ASGN) shareholders may be a little concerned to see that the CEO & Director, Theodore Hanson, recently sold a substantial US$3.0m worth of stock at a price of US$85.54 per share. That sale reduced their total holding by 10% which is hardly insignificant, but far from the worst we've seen.

ASGN Insider Transactions Over The Last Year

过去一年的ASGN内幕交易

Notably, that recent sale by Theodore Hanson is the biggest insider sale of ASGN shares that we've seen in the last year. That means that even when the share price was below the current price of US$88.69, an insider wanted to cash in some shares. We generally consider it a negative if insiders have been selling, especially if they did so below the current price, because it implies that they considered a lower price to be reasonable. However, while insider selling is sometimes discouraging, it's only a weak signal. This single sale was just 10% of Theodore Hanson's stake.

Insider Ownership

内部所有权

Another way to test the alignment between the leaders of a company and other shareholders is to look at how many shares they own. I reckon it's a good sign if insiders own a significant number of shares in the company. ASGN insiders own about US$148m worth of shares (which is 3.6% of the company). Most shareholders would be happy to see this sort of insider ownership, since it suggests that management incentives are well aligned with other shareholders.
